Timing
Eat early on Highway 76 show nights
An early table near the theater leaves room for Highway 76 traffic, parking, and will-call. Save Branson Landing waterfront restaurants for an evening without a tight curtain, and keep the post-park meal close to Indian Point or the hotel.
